What is the primary responsibility of the NSW Rural Fire Service (RFS)?

A

Bushfire management and response

The RFS is specifically focused on managing bushfires in New South Wales, Australia.

How many volunteers are part of the RFS?

A

Over 70,000 volunteers

This makes the RFS the world’s largest volunteer fire service.

What types of emergencies does the RFS respond to besides bushfires?

A

Structure fires, storm damage, motor vehicle accidents

The RFS responds to various emergencies, particularly in rural fire districts.

What programs does the RFS implement to manage fire risk?

A

the Bush Fire Risk Mitigation

Resilience Support Program

Brigade Mitigation Support Program

Strategic Fire Trails Funding Program,

the AIDER program

These initiatives are aimed at reducing fire hazards and preventing ignitions.
